public class EndpointPublishingStrategyBuilder extends EndpointPublishingStrategyFluentImpl<EndpointPublishingStrategyBuilder> implements io.fabric8.kubernetes.api.builder.VisitableBuilder<EndpointPublishingStrategy,EndpointPublishingStrategyBuilder>
EndpointPublishingStrategyFluent.HostNetworkNested<N>, EndpointPublishingStrategyFluent.LoadBalancerNested<N>, EndpointPublishingStrategyFluent.NodePortNested<N>, EndpointPublishingStrategyFluent.PrivateNested<N>| Constructor and Description |
|---|
EndpointPublishingStrategyBuilder() |
EndpointPublishingStrategyBuilder(Boolean validationEnabled) |
EndpointPublishingStrategyBuilder(EndpointPublishingStrategy instance) |
EndpointPublishingStrategyBuilder(EndpointPublishingStrategy instance,
Boolean validationEnabled) |
E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ent) |
E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ent,
Boolean validationEnabled) |
E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ent,
EndpointPublishingStrategy instance) |
E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ent,
EndpointPublishingStrategy instance,
Boolean validationEnabled) |
| Modifier and Type | Method and Description |
|---|---|
EndpointPublishingStrategy |
build() |
addToAdditionalProperties, addToAdditionalProperties, buildHostNetwork, buildLoadBalancer, buildNodePort, buildPrivate, editHostNetwork, editLoadBalancer, editNodePort, editOrNewHostNetwork, editOrNewHostNetworkLike, editOrNewLoadBalancer, editOrNewLoadBalancerLike, editOrNewNodePort, editOrNewNodePortLike, editOrNewPrivate, editOrNewPrivateLike, editPrivate, equals, getAdditionalProperties, getHostNetwork, getLoadBalancer, getNodePort, getPrivate, getType, hasAdditionalProperties, hashCode, hasHostNetwork, hasLoadBalancer, hasNodePort, hasPrivate, hasType, removeFromAdditionalProperties, removeFromAdditionalProperties, toString, withAdditionalProperties, withHostNetwork, withLoadBalancer, withNewHostNetwork, withNewHostNetwork, withNewHostNetworkLike, withNewLoadBalancer, withNewLoadBalancerLike, withNewNodePort, withNewNodePort, withNewNodePortLike, withNewPrivate, withNewPrivateLike, withNodePort, withPrivate, withTypeaccept, accept, accept, accept, aggregate, aggregate, build, build, builderOfpublic EndpointPublishingStrategyBuilder()
public EndpointPublishingStrategyBuilder(Boolean validationEnabled)
public E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ent)
public E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ent, Boolean validationEnabled)
public E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ent, EndpointPublishingStrategy instance)
public EndpointPublishingStrategyBuilder(EndpointPublishingStrategyFluent<?> fluent, EndpointPublishingStrategy instance, Boolean validationEnabled)
public EndpointPublishingStrategyBuilder(EndpointPublishingStrategy instance)
public EndpointPublishingStrategyBuilder(EndpointPublishingStrategy instance, Boolean validationEnabled)
public EndpointPublishingStrategy build()
build in interface io.fabric8.kubernetes.api.builder.Builder<EndpointPublishingStrategy>Copyright © 2015–2023 Red Hat. All rights reserved.